Artist Shintaro Ohata

User avatar placeholder
Written by Flynn Matthews

2013-01-21

 

The works of Japanese artist Shintaro Ohata are a subtle mix of paintings and sculptures, playing beautifully with the ambient light. A manga universe that literally comes out of frames. Shintaro Ohata was born in Hiroshima in 1975.
